The transcript discusses the current state of the job market, highlighting the number of job openings across industries and the challenges of matching available labor with job requirements. It also examines the economic impact of the virus, the role of stimulus, and forecasts for Q4, emphasizing potential risks. The conversation reflects on past economic performance, noting the importance of high-frequency data in understanding economic trends.
